Overview

Dong-Gyu Kim is affiliated with Samsung in South Korea and has contributed extensively to research in engineering and materials science. Their work spans multiple subfields, including materials chemistry, electrical and electronic engineering, biomedical engineering, mechanics of materials, and atomic and molecular physics, and optics.
